FAQ: Shuttle-bus gate access

Q: How do visitors and staff reach the shuttle-bus stop at the Corvane Park gate?

A: The shuttle gate is on the south perimeter, past the bike shelters. It's badge-controlled between 06:00 and 20:00; outside those hours it's locked. Reception staff escorting visitors should not lend out their own badges. If a visitor misses the shuttle, direct them back to the main lobby. The shared gate code for reception use is below.

door code, hahop-bawif: bdg-B-76

# WebSocket compression settings for the Fenwick relay.
# Quick note for security review: we enable permessage-deflate only on internal
# channels because of the compression-oracle concerns on mixed traffic. CPU cost
# is modest, bandwidth savings are real, so we kept it but scoped it tightly.
# External sessions stay uncompressed. The relay also needs an auth credential
# to register with the Hollowmere broker, and that gets set on the line below.

vault entry, fadup-tagag: RELAY_SECRET8=2fd92179

Cold starts on the Tindermill checkout handlers exceed 4s at p95. Root cause: the config loader fetches the full feature-flag tree synchronously on init. Mitigation shipped: lazy-load flags, warm pool of two instances per region. Known gap: warm pool drains during deploys, so first requests post-deploy still spike. Do not remove the warm pool without fixing the loader. Regression test lives in the perf suite. Affected deployment is tagged with the token below.

session token of kagup-hahaf = htk3_2b8

Runbook: weekly fleet fuel-usage report (Cartwheel Logistics)

The fuel-usage report aggregates telematics data from all Cartwheel trucks and runs every Monday at 06:00. If it fails, first check that the previous night's telematics import completed; a partial import is the cause nine times out of ten. Rerun with the backfill flag set to the prior Sunday. Full rerun instructions and the report's data dictionary are on the internal page below.

dashboard of fafog-hawep = https://gitlab.tolvaqworks.internal/job/pages/dash/1a5d7f569de2